Context: Ardenfell line margins slipped three points over two quarters. Drivers: input steel costs, aggressive discounting at the Westmoor branch, and a stale price book. Proposal: uplift list prices four percent, tighten discount authority to regional level, sunset the two lowest-margin SKUs. Risk: volume loss at Halverton accounts, estimated under two percent. Decision requested at Thursday's review. Modelling assumptions are in the appendix pack. The commercial reasoning leadership wants kept close is noted directly below.

board note of tajop-yajof: The finance team signed off on a budget of $77.6 million for Project Pramir.

☐ Data-retention sweeper (Ashgrove) pre-release verification. Run the sweeper in dry-run mode against the staging snapshot and diff the candidate-deletion list against last cycle's output; any increase above five percent requires sign-off from the data governance lead. Confirm that legal-hold flags are honored by spot-checking at least ten held records. Verify the audit log captures every deletion decision with its policy reference. Do not promote until all three checks pass and are recorded against the build token below.

session token of kahag-bawip = htk6_729d08

## Transcode Farm: Stuck Jobs

If the Pixelforge queue depth exceeds 500 for 10 minutes, check worker health first. Drain any node reporting GPU errors, then requeue its jobs. Do not restart the scheduler during peak hours — it drops in-flight segments. Escalate if backlog persists past 30 minutes. Full triage steps and escalation order are on the runbook page:

wiki page, kahog-hahig: https://vault.zemvargrid.internal/display/deploy/repo/settings/merge_requests/job/settings/6f3b933774dbc5320a4daa18